An archipelago in the Pacific Ocean refers to a group of islands clustered together in a specific area of the ocean. Notable examples include the Hawaiian Islands, the Philippines, and the Solomon Islands. These islands can vary significantly in size, geological features, and ecosystems. The Pacific Ocean, being the largest and deepest ocean, contains numerous archipelagos that are rich in biodiversity and cultural heritage.
